Transaction 768930dfbf113554956a6e4b6d0bed0a515831b0c27e80c866df866f8654e2a0
1 Input
1 Output
-
768930dfbf113554956a6e4b6d0bed0a515831b0c27e80c866df866f8654e2a0:0
- value
- 394499
- script pubkey
- OP_0 OP_PUSHBYTES_20 03c3427b892f587f42dc701dc11c17ca42844f3e
- address
- bc1qq0p5y7uf9av87skuwqwuz8qhefpggne749v5xc